GE Washer Error Code 73
Inverter Fault-Inverter board reports a fault.
What the 73 error code actually means
Your GE washer is displaying error code 73 because a key electronic component, the inverter board, has detected a problem it cannot recover from on its own. This board controls how the wash motor spins, so when it faults, the washer may stop mid-cycle or refuse to spin. A technician will need to run a specific test and inspect the wiring to determine whether the board or a connected component is the root cause.

Most common causes of 73
- 1Loose or damaged inverter board harness connections
- 2Failed inverter board
- 3Drive motor winding fault or short
- 4Wiring harness damage between inverter and motor
- 5Intermittent power supply issue to the inverter board
